Mobile Wallets Compared to Traditional Payment Gateways
In the ever-evolving world of payments, new technologies are constantly emerging. Two prominent website players in this arena are digital payment apps, which offer a convenient and secure means for transactions, and classic e-commerce payment solutions, the long-standing mainstays of online commerce. While both enable seamless money transfers, they differ significantly in terms of their features, functionalities and strengths.
- Smartphone payment systems offer a more user-friendly checkout experience, often requiring simply a tap of the phone.
- Established online payment platforms provide a more feature-rich infrastructure with a wider range of connections and security features.
Choosing the optimal option depends on individual needs, such as the magnitude of the business, the types of transactions processed, and the expected amount of security.
